WebDepending on where you plan to go to law school, you should count on at least $1,500-$2,000 per month in living expenses. At least that will help you in your first semester or first year of law school. Even saving $1000 per month in the first year will save you $12,000 plus interest in living expenses. WebApr 2, 2024 · Even if you work after college and save up for law school, it could still be a stretch to pay law school tuition yourself. The average single-year private law school tuition in 2024-2024 was over $48,000, so a three-year program could run you nearly $150,000. You'll probably need aid. That … dark souls 3 what to give the birdWebEven if you haven’t joined the army yet, you might be able to get enough money to go to law school essentially for free. Now, keep in mind that if you pursue this type of track you will end up serving in the military for a set number of years, in order to pay back the military for sending you through school.
